Aldred Surname Meaning
From Where Does The Surname Originate? meaning and history
This surname is derived from the name of an ancestor. 'the son of Aldred.' This personal name died out soon after the surname epoch, and instances of its occurrence as a fontal name are scarce.
Aldred fil. Roger. Excerpta e Rotulis Finium in Turri Londinensi.
Aldred Ander, Cambridgeshire, 1273. Hundred Rolls.
Nicholas Alrede, Somerset, 1 Edward III: Kirby's Quest.
William Aired, Somerset, 1 Edward III: ibid.
1550-1. William Hawke and Magdalen Aldred: Marriage Lic. (London).
1603. Henry Aldred, vicar of Rushall, Norfolk: History of Norfolk.
From Old English E)Aldred, 'old (sage) counsel.' Aldredus, rural dean of Teviotdale, witnessed charter to the church of St. John in the Castle of Roxburgh, c. 1128 (REG., 4). Aklred, pistor, witnessed a charter by Roger, bishop elect of St. Andrews, relating to the church of Hadintun, c. 1189—98 (RPSA., p. 153).
(English) Old (Sage) Counsel. [Anglo-Saxon E)Aldred—e)ald, old + ræd, counsel].
(English) Descendant of Aldred (old, counsel).
An Anglo-Saxon personal name.
(Saxon.) All—fear—see Albert.
From Aldreth; a location name in Cambridgeshire.

Aldred Last Name Facts
Where Does The Last Name Aldred Come From? nationality or country of origin
Aldred (Arabic: الدرد, Marathi: डरेड) is borne by more people in England than any other country/territory. It may be found as a variant:. For other possible spellings of Aldred click here.
How Common Is The Last Name Aldred? popularity and diffusion
The surname is the 58,037th most frequently occurring family name on a worldwide basis, held by around 1 in 835,919 people. This surname is mostly found in Europe, where 59 percent of Aldred are found; 58 percent are found in Northern Europe and 58 percent are found in British Isles. It is also the 260,392nd most prevalent first name at a global level, borne by 960 people.
Aldred is most frequent in England, where it is held by 4,747 people, or 1 in 11,738. In England Aldred is mostly found in: Greater Manchester, where 20 percent reside, Greater London, where 8 percent reside and Suffolk, where 6 percent reside. Without taking into account England this surname exists in 38 countries. It is also common in The United States, where 19 percent reside and Canada, where 9 percent reside.
Aldred Family Population Trend historical fluctuation
The prevalency of Aldred has changed over time. In England the number of people carrying the Aldred surname grew 184 percent between 1881 and 2014; in The United States it grew 428 percent between 1880 and 2014; in Wales it grew 5,800 percent between 1881 and 2014; in Scotland it grew 8,500 percent between 1881 and 2014 and in Ireland it declined 85 percent between 1901 and 2014.
